Está en la página 1de 89
ee Te re 2 Principio de Funcionamento Satnarugtes Booleanas 5 Elemertos do Harduare 319 Elaboragao de Creuitos aan APU 330 Girevitos de tcrravarento 5.3.2 Imerfaces de EnradaSatda 3.11 Cleat de Dateccao de Borda 2.4 Linguagens de Progiamacso 312 Tomporzador 35 rtc tduce sis conor 3.6 Insragdes de nrala e Sala 3114 Exerc Propostos 3.1 INTRODUGAO Durante a décacla de 50, 0s dispositivos eletromecanicos foram os recursos mais utilizaclos para efetuar controles logicos ¢ de intertravamentos nas linhas de produgia ¢ em méquinas isoladas. Tais dispostives, baseados minchamene rem re Unter: cecal inpotince net aaaie automobilistica em que a complexidade dos processos produtivos envolvidos exigia, nao raro, instalagdes em paindis e cabines de controle com centenas de relés e, conseqtientemente, um niimero maior ainda cle interconexées deles Tals sistemas de controle, apesar de funcionais, apresentavam problemas de ordem pratica bastante relevantes. Como as instalagdes posstiam uma grande quantidade de elementos, a ocoméncia de uma falha qualquer significava 0 comprometimento de vSrias horas ou mesmo dias de trabalho de pesquisa e correo do elemento faltoso, Além dlisto, pelo faio de os relés apresentarem dimensio fisica elevada, os paingis ocupavam grande espaco, 0 qual deveria ser protegido contra humidade, sobretemperatura, gases inflamaveis, oxidac6es, povira, etc Outro fator ainda comprometedor das instalagdes a relés era o fato de que como a programacao légica do processo controlado era realizada_por imerconexdes elétricas com Idgica fixa (hardwired), eventuais altcragdes na mesma exigiam interrupgdes no proceso produtivo a fim dle se reconectarem os elementos. Interrupgoes estas nem sempre bem-vindas na producao industrial Como conseqiiéncia ainda, tomava-se obrigatéria a atualizagio das listas cle flagao como garantia de manter a documentagao do sistema, Controladlor Logica Programavel Com 0 advento da tecnologia de estado sdlido, desenvolvida a principio em substituigo 3s valvulas a vacuo, alguns dispositivos transistorizados foram utilizados no final da década de 50 inicio dos anos 60, sendo que tais lispositivos reduziam muitos dos problemas existentes nos relés. Porém, fof com © surgimento dos componentes eletrénicos integrados em larga escala (LSI, que rnovas fronteiras se abririam ao mundo dos computadores digitais e, em especial as tecnologias para a automacio industrial. Assim, a primeira experiéncia de um controle de légica que permitisse a programagio por recursos de software foi realizada em 1968, na divisio de hidramaticos da General Motors Corporation. Aliado a0 uso de dispositivos periféricos, capazes de realizar operagdes de entrada e saida, um minicomputador com sua capacidade de programagio pode obter vantagens Meenicas Ce Controle que suplentaram 2. Cusla. que’ ta, mpplemeniacaa representou na iniciava-se’ aera ‘dos’ controladores “de logica programavel. Essa primeira geragdo de PLC, como poderia ser denominacla, recebeu sensiveis melhorias com o advento dos microprocessadores ocorrido durante os anos 70. Assim, nfo se tornava necessério 0 uso de computadores de grande porte, tornando-o uma unidade isolada. Foram adicionades ainda recursos importantes tais como interfaces de operaco ¢ programacio facilitadas a0 shario, “instrugdes de “aritmética”e de manipulacao cle dados poderosas, recursos de comunicagio por meio de redes de PLC, possibilidades de configuracao especifica a cada finalidade por meio de médulos intezcambiaveis, dentre outras intimeras vantagens encontradas nos modelos comerciais quo estiio atualmente disponiveis, Assim, 05 técnicos em controle de maquinas e processos passaram a contar com um dispositive capaz de: a) Permitic facil diagnéstico de funcionamento ainda na fase de projeto do sistema e/ou de reparos em falhas que venham a ocorrer durante.a ‘sua operacao. 4) Ser instalado em cabines reduzidas devido ao pequeno espaco fisico exigido. ©) Operar com reduzido grau de protegao, pelo fato de mio serem setados faiscamentos. @) Ser facilmente reprogramado sem necessidade de interromper o processo produtivo (orogramagao on-line). ©) Possibilitar a criagdo de um banco de armazenamento de programas que podem ser reutilizados a qualquer momento. oo cel Automagio e Controle Disereto 1) Manter uma documentaco sempre atualizada com 0 proceso em exccugao. 8) Apresentar baixo consumo de energia 1) Manter o funcionamento da planta de produgéo com uma reduzida equtipe de manutengao, 1) Garanti maior confiabilidade pela menor incidéncia de defeitos. BD Emitir menores nivels de rafdos eleirostéticos. 4) Tera flexibilidade de expansio do mimero de entradas e saidas por serem controladas. D Tera capacidade ce se comunicar com diversos outros equipamentos Em nivel de Brasil porém, é na década de 80, que 0 PLC veio a proliferar na industria, primeiramente pela absorcao de tecnologias utilizadas na Matriz das multinacionais. Atalmente, com a crescente redugdo no custo do PLC, observa-se 0 incremento de sua utilizago nas inclstrias em geral, independente de seu porte ou ramo de atividades"®, DEFINIGOES IMPORTANTES Devido & ampla gama de equipamentos ¢ sistemas disponiveis_ para controle industrial, aliacla & crescente capacidade de recursos que o PLC vem agregando, existe 2 possibilidade de confundir outros equipamentos com ele. Para evitar tal equivoco, devom-se observar as trés caraceristicas basicas, que servem de referéncia para identificar um equipamento de controle industrial ‘como sendo um controlador légico programavel: a) O equipamento deve executar uma rotina ciclica de operagio ‘enquanto em funcionamento; b) A forma bisica de programacio deve ser realizada a partic de uma inguagem oriunda dos diagramas elétricos de relés; CO) O produto deve ser projetado para operagdo em ambiente industrial sujeito a condicées ambientais adversas. A utilizagio de siglas também 6 um faior de confusdo. Veja as mais utilizadas: Para redizic 08 enstos @ justifcar a uttizagdo de tal oquipamento em setores nos uals 0 indimevo de variiveis a ser controlado & pequena, utilira-se atualmente o conceita de “relés igicos ineligentes, igualmonte programéveis, nfo tendo, port, capacidade de expansio alin do um pexqueno conjunto de Tosingdes. Controlador Légico Frogramével CLP: tradluggo para o portugués da sigla Programmable Logic Controller, ou seja, Controlador Légico Programével, a qual tem sua utilizagdo restrita uma vez que se tornou marca registrada de propriedade exclusiva de um fabricante nacional. PLC: abreviatura do termo em inglés Programmable Logic Controller, a ral adotada neste © nos demels camtules guards se fer mencio a ial gual € adotada neste ¢ Res demals capltules quands so fizer mengio 3 ta equipamento, CP: tradugdo da abreviatura do termo em inglés Programmable Controtter, 2 qual se refere a um equipamento capaz de efeluar contioles diversos além do de logica. Mais amplo, portanto, do que um PLC, como ¢ 0 caso, por exemplo, do controle de variaveis analogicas. A norma NEMA define farmalments um PLE coma: ‘Supane el digital para armazenar instrugées de fungdes especificas, como de Wica, seqdencializagao, contagem @ aritméticas; todas dedicadas ao controle de maquinas e processos”. J4 a norma ABNT cita que Controlador Programével € um equipamento eleténico-digital, com hardware © software compaliveis com as aplicagdes industriais, 3.2 PRINCIPIO DE FUNCIONAMENTO. Para melhor compreensio do que seja um PLC e do seu principio de funcionamento, sio apresentaclos, em seguida, alguns conceitos associados, os uals sa0 de fundamental importancia que sejam assimilados. Varidveis de entrada: sio sinais externos recebidos pelo PLC, os quais podem ser oriundos de fontes pertencentes ao processo controlado ou de ‘comandos gerados pelo operador. Tais sinais so gerados por dispositives como sensores diversos, chaves ou botoeiras, dentre outros. Varidveis de safda: si0 05 dispositives controlados por cada ponto de safda do PLC, Tais pontos poderio servir para intervencao direta no proceso controlado por acionamento préprio, ou também poderio servir para sinalizagio de estado em painel sinético. Podem ser citados como exemplos de variaveis de safda 0s contactores, valvulas, lampadas, displays, dentre outros. 82 ‘Automagio ¢ Controle Disereto Programa: seqliéncia especifica ce instrugdes selecionadas de um Conjunto cle op¢des oferecidas pelo PLC em uso e, que itdo efetuar as acoes de controle desejacas, ativando ou nao as memérias internas e os pontos de safda do PLC a partir da monitoragdo do estado das mesmas memarias internas e/ou dos pontos de entrada do PLC. Um PLE & basicamnenie composio or dois efementos principais: uma CPU (Unidade Central de Processamento) ¢ interfaces para os sinais de entrada e salda. A ilustragao 3.1 mostra © diggrama de blocos de um PLC gené: — eee emia aren (Dados & Controle + Enaarapamerto) cru. Figura 3.1 - Diagrama de blocos de um PLC ‘ACU sogue padrdes similares as arquiteturas dos computadiores digits, 05 quais so campostos basicamente por um processador, um banco de meméria (tanto para dados como para programas) e um barramento para interligacao (controle, enderegamento ce meméria e fluxo cle dads) entre os elementos do sistema. © principio fundamental de funcionamento de PLC 6 a execugio por parte la CPU dle um programa, conhecido como “executive” & de responsabilidade do fabricante, que realiza ciclicamente as acdes de leitura das entradas, Sxecugia do proprema ds senile do usutrio ¢ atualizacts das aaidss conforme ilustraco na figura 3.2. © tempo total para execugao dessas tarefas, chamado ciclo de varredura ou scanning, depende, dentre outros fatores, da velocidade e caracteristicas do processador tilizado, do tamanho do programa de controle do usudrio, além da «quantidade e tipo de pontos de entrada/saida. Como regra geral, tal tempo se encontra na faixa média de milissegunclos (até microssegundos nas PLC de ‘lima geragao). Controlador Lagico Programavel Em algumas situagées criticas de controle, em’ que 0 proceso nao pode esperar todo 0 tempo de execugdo do ciclo de varredura, pois deve executar uma rotina imedialaments, ou ainda quande g sinal de enlrada € emitido por um tempo inferior 20 BELIeAO mesmo ciclo, lid casos em que o PLC tem a recmeans capacidade de interromper a execugio do 1 Ciclo de vartedura para, priortariamente, atender a essa situagio, Eniretanto, apesar ees, de no ser regra geral, a compreensio do SAAS. ciclo de varredura & suficiente para Soatieretcisetia: BAREIpIS «Basico de Figura 3.2 - Ciclo de varredura —_funcionamento. 3.3 ELEMENTOS Do HARDWARE Ap6s apresentar-se , na segio anterior, o diagrama de blocos de um PLC, nesta se¢do, serdo vistos, em maiores detalhes, os elementos da CPU e, em sepuida, as suas interfaces de entrada/saida, 3.3.1 ACPU ‘A Unidade Central de Processamento pode ser encaratia como 0 “eérebro” que controla todas as agdes de um PLC e, é constituida por um processador, memérias e um sistema de interligagdio (barramento). As capacidaces @ caracteristicas dos atuais PLC esto intimamente relacionadas com as qualidades do processador empregado, que pode ser denominade microprocessador ou microcontrolador, conforme 0 caso. Suas habilidades na solugao de operagdes légico-maleméticas, manipulago de dados ¢ controle de fluxo de programa sio de tal ordem que jamais poderiam serem implementadas nos tradicionais diagramas de relés. A principal fungao do processador é 0 gerenciamento ce todo a sistema composto pelo PLC. Tal fungo é efeiuada pelo executivo, semelhante a um sistema operacional de computador (como 0 DOS ou Windows), 0 gual é¢ responsivel, dente outras tarefas, pela garantia de execucdo do ciclo de varredura. ‘Automagao e Controle Discreto Os processadores utilizados nos PLC podem ser classificados, a priér, elo tamanho da informacio que podem manipular, Valores como 8 bits, 16 bits ou 32 bits s80 05 mais encontrados na atualidade. Outro fator relevante em tum processador € a sua velociclade de operacio (ou clock) que, apesar de os Processaclores em camputadores pessoais alcancarem velocidades cle centenas de megahertz, nos PLC, em geral, no necessita ser to grande. Ainds sobre Processadores, € levaco em consideragio 0 conjunto de instrugdes de Programagao disponivels, que pacer’ tomd-los com maior ou menor poder de complexidade de programagio, bem como a quantidade de meméria © dispositivos de entrada e safda que podem ser enderecados, © termo programavel do PLC implica numa seqiiéncia de instrugées, o Programa, que deve estar armazenada e disponivel em algum local, Tal regio é cenominade sistema de meméri, que deverS estar organioade de mee 3 formar 0 “mapa de meméria”. Para entender o assunto, faz-se necessario definir © que seja uma célula de meméria e que tipos existem disponiveis atualmente, Para entio, em seguida, compreencler camo sio organizacos os mapas cle ineméria em um PLC. Uma célula de meméria é a unidade basica para armazenamento de um Uinico bit de informagio em um sistema de meméria. As memérias semicondutoras, a gravaco magnética e a gravagio dtica sio os métodos mals {argamente utilizados para armazenamento de informagao digital, Embora nao se encontzem ainda discos de CD-ROM para armazenamento de programas de PLC, 0 armazenamento em meios magnéticos é largamente difuncido entre os equipamentos comerciais. Entretanto, para compreensio clo funcionamento da CPU € importante que se conheca um pouco sobre as memérias Semicondutoras, as quais substituiram dispositivos mais antigos formaclos por niicleos de ferrite. © circuito eletrénico utilizado para consiruir memérias semicondutoras S80 usualmente flip-flops por meio de transistores bipolares, MOS ou oulra tecnologia. Embora existam diversos tipos dlisponiveis, as memérias semicondutoras podem ser classificadas em dias catogorias: Volatil e Nao Volatil Momérias de armazenamento voliteis so aquelas nas quais uma perda, mesmo que breve, de alimentagao de energia resulta’ na perda ca informacao armazenada, Em contrapartida, memérias de armazenamento nao volitels mantém sua informago mesmo durante auséncia de alimeniac30, © ie 38 vezes € denominacio meméria retentiva. Na organizacao do sistema de meméria Controfador Légico Programavel dos PLC, encontraremos 0 uso de ambos os tipos, incluindo-se ainda, em alguns cauipamentos, um sistema de fomecimento de energia via baterias ou acumulador, a fim de manter os dados que esto armazenados em memérias volateis. Os tipos de memérias e coma suas principais caracterfsticas afetam a forma dt £28 das dades serio relacionarias cm soowitas RAM: (Random Access Memory) € © tipo de meméria volatil mais fente utilizacio. Sua principal caracteristica reside no fato dh dados podem ser gravados e alteradas facilmente, ficando a critéro dee necessidades do usuério. Nos PLC, sio ultilizadas para formar uma area de amazenamento temporario como uma espécie de rascunho de informagdes tanto de dados como de Programas, ROM: (Read Gniy Aiemory) sso memérias especialmente projetadas para manter armazenadas informagées que, sob hipdtese alguma, poderio. ser alteradas. Assim, sua Gnica forma de acesso 6 para ‘operagao de leitura. Devido Rau acteristica, elas se encaixam na categoria cle memérias nao volatcls Num PLC, elas podem ser encontradas para 0 armazenamento do programa executive, por exemplo, PROM: (Programmable Read Only Memory) semelhante 3s ROM, esse pe. de meméria permite que os dados sojam gravados pelo préprio usuario, Porém em uma nica operagso de gravaco que, ‘caso mal sucedide, Comprometerd permanentemente a sua utilizagao, EPROM: (Erasable Programmable Read Only Memory) 6 um tipo especial de PROM que permite ao usuério efetuar alteragdes nos dados afi contidos, Processo de apagamento dos dados pré-armazenados @ feito pela exposigso femporéria do chip a uma fonte de luz ultravioleta, A EPROM pode se constituir tum excelente meio de armazenamento no volitl ce BiogiaARA de controle que OFLC tré executar, apss, porém, 0 mesmo ter sido elaborado e totalmente ines de erros enquanto armazenado em RAM. EEPROM: (Eletrically Erasable Programmable Read Only Memory) sio dispositivos de meméria que, apesar de néo volitels, oferecen mesma flexibilidade de reprogramagao existente nas RAM, A grande maioria dos PLC Stuais vem equipados com EEPROM em seu sistema de memérla devido siivel vaniog nla do Ses usa. Posten, elas apresentam chia mec primeiro, é 6 pr Ge regravacao de seus dados que s6 pode ser efetido. aps a limpeza da cétula (0 que exige um tempo da ord byte), a6 Automaco & Controle Discreto

También podría gustarte